Exploring the Growth of Kidney Dialysis Equipment Market
A recent report has uncovered that the kidney dialysis equipment market is on a promising trajectory, driven by a surge in chronic kidney disease prevalence worldwide. This comprehensive analysis illustrates how the market is set to grow significantly, with expectations to reach a value of US$27.04 billion by 2031, reflecting a robust CAGR of 6.8% from 2025 to 2031.
Innovations Fueling Market Expansion
The kidney dialysis equipment market is experiencing a transformative phase as advancements in technology pave the way for more personalized, patient-centric care. With a valuation of US$17.23 billion in 2024, the escalation in demand for innovative equipment is driven by the need for better healthcare solutions in response to chronic kidney disease and end-stage renal disease cases.

Understanding Epidemiological Trends
Globally, it’s estimated that around 700 million people currently suffer from chronic kidney disease, a figure that is expected to rise significantly as urban populations grow and lifestyle diseases become more prevalent. Countries like India are already facing alarming rates of chronic kidney disease, with projections suggesting that urbanization and dietary changes could lead to even higher prevalence rates.

Geographical Market Dynamics
Navigating through market trends, North America leads in revenue generation for kidney dialysis equipment, primarily due to rising health conditions linked to lifestyle choices. However, regions like Asia Pacific are projected to exhibit the highest growth rates, spurred by an aging population and increasing chronic disease awareness.

Market Segmentation Insights
The kidney dialysis equipment market is segmented into critical product types, notably hemodialysis and peritoneal dialysis equipment. Historically, the hemodialysis segment commands a significant share due to the global rise in diabetes and hypertension.
Competitive Landscape and Key Players
Several industry leaders are pivotal in shaping the competitive landscape, including Baxter International Inc., B. Braun Melsungen AG, and Fresenius Medical Care AG & Co KGaA.
